What's it like to stay in a motel?
Motel properties often offer free parking, and many also feature an outdoor pool. Often one or two stories tall, motel properties usually have exterior corridors overlooking the parking lot or an outdoor pool. Beginning in the early 1950s, customized neon signs often lit up the roadside motels, and today, examples of these can still be found along historic U.S. Route 66.

What's the seasonal weather like in Mechanicsville?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so here’s some data about year-round temperatures in Mechanicsville to help you plan yours: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 75°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. Average annual precipitation for Mechanicsville is 53 inches.
